AI Summary

  • Minors age 16 or older in legal custody of the children's division may contract for automobile insurance with consent from the children's division or juvenile court.

  • The minor is responsible for paying all insurance premiums and liable for damages caused by their negligent operation of a motor vehicle.

  • State departments, foster parents, and case management entities are not responsible for paying insurance premiums or liable for any damages resulting from the minor's operation of a motor vehicle.

  • Expands existing law allowing qualified minors (age 16-17) to contract for housing, employment, education, medical care, and domestic violence services by adding automobile insurance as a contractible item.

  • Changes language from "sexual violence" to "sexual abuse" when describing services available to domestic violence and sexual abuse victims.

Legislative Description

Allows foster children to contract for automobile insurance
